Class MemoryBackedHistorian.Tag

  • Enclosing class:
    MemoryBackedHistorian

    protected class MemoryBackedHistorian.Tag
    extends java.lang.Object
    • Constructor Detail

      • Tag

        public Tag​(java.lang.String path,
                   PropertySet props)
    • Method Detail

      • getTimeToLive

        public long getTimeToLive()
      • getPath

        public java.lang.String getPath()
      • getDataType

        public DataType getDataType()
      • dataCount

        public int dataCount()
      • getMinTS

        public long getMinTS()
      • query

        public java.util.List<DataPoint> query​(long start,
                                               long end,
                                               int index)
      • addData

        public int addData​(java.lang.Object value,
                           int quality,
                           long ts)
        Adds the data, and returns the net datapoints affected
      • dropOldest

        public void dropOldest()
      • sort

        protected void sort()
      • moveDown

        public void moveDown()
      • moveUp

        public void moveUp()
      • delete

        public void delete()